>> The current devel build for DESeq2 has status TIMEOUT on Morelia. This is odd
>> since the package builder gives it 40 minutes to complete, and it finishes in
>> less than 5 on zin2 and muscato2.
>> 
>> A bunch of packages that depend on or suggest DESeq2 also timeout on Morelia:
>> DiffBind, derfinder, DChIPRep, gage, phyloseq, rgsepd, systemPipeR, and TCC.
>> All of them time out after 40 minutes, but take less than 10 minutes to build
>> on zin2 and moscato2.
>> 
>> So I guess the question is: is it DESeq2, or is something wrong with the 
>> Morelia
>> server? I don't have an OSX-mavericks machine to test it all out on.
